Marine Forecast
Issued 10:30 AM PST 08 January 2026
Today Tonight and Friday.
Storm warning in effect.
Wind southwest 10 to 20 knots increasing to south 20 to 30 this
afternoon and to south 30 to 40 early this evening with gusts to 45. Wind
increasing to south 40 to 50 Friday morning with gusts to 60 then diminishing to
southwest 20 to 30 Friday evening.
Rain this afternoon tonight and Friday. Visibility 1 mile
or less in rain.

Warnings (In effect)
Dixon Entrance West - west of Langara
Issued 10:30 AM PST 08 January 2026'Storm' force winds of 48 to 63 knots are occurring or expected to occur in this marine area. Please refer to the latest marine forecasts for further details and continue to monitor the situation through Canadian Coast Guard radio or Weatheradio stations.

Marine Weather Statement
Issued 10:30 AM PST 8 January 2026 An intensifying frontal system will bring southerly gales to central
and northern waters beginning tonight. Winds will increase to
Storm force southeasterlies on Friday.
